Episode Eight: Sharkmon Invested Waters
----------------------------------------
LAST TIME: Gabumon: "We arrived at the Statue of Liberty to get the fire key. After a good night's sleep, we rode Ikkakumon across the water to the statue. Unfortunately, Pyredramon appeared and started attacking us. All our attacks only strengthened him, until Kevin and Izzy figured out that an ice attack would have the opposite effect. I warp-digivolved to MetalGarurumon and froze the fiery dragon in place long enough for everyone else to delete him. Now that we have the fire key our next stop is Paris, and the water key."
----------------------------------------
After defeating Pyredramon and getting the first of the four keys, the group headed to the harbor to find a boat to use to get to Paris. After convincing Joe that the owner of the boat would understand, Izzy managed to hotwire the boat and they set off.

"Gee," said Mimi, "I didn't know you knew how to hotwire something. Where'd you learn how to do that?"

Izzy turned to her. "It's just a matter of knowing the proper connections to make to bypass the--"

"Okay, okay, I didn't ask for a whole class about it. It's summer vacation, after all."

"Tai, I'm hungry," said Kari. "Can we have dinner now?"

"Sure, Kari. Let's see.... How's peanut butter and jelly sound?"

"Delicious!"

"You want some, TK?"

"Sure!" said TK, joining them.

"Anyone else hungry?" Everyone else said that they were, and came over to get some food.

Kevin checked the supplies. "Hmm..., we better go a little easier on the food, or else we'll have to do a lot of fishing before we get to Europe."

"That's not a problem, Kevin," said Gomamon. "I can help us get all the fish we need."

"Yeah," said Agumon, "and I can help cook them."

"All right, then. Knock yourselves out!"

After everyone ate their fill, they settled in for the ride. Matt was at the helm, keeping the boat on course. TK, Kari, Patamon, and Gatomon found some cards Kevin brought along and started playing a game. All the other digimon were in the center of the boat, taking a nap. Mimi was complaining to Izzy about what the salt water could do to her hair, while Izzy typed away on his laptop, not hearing a word. Joe was frantically searching for seasickness pills while Kevin helped. And Tai and Sora were just watching the ocean and chatting.

"Got any threes?" TK asked Kari.

"Go fish!" Kari said.

"Mmm...fish sounds good!" said Gatomon.

"Speak for yourself," said Joe, wearily. "Come on, where are they?"

"I know they're in there somewhere, Joe," said Kevin. "I put them there myself."

"Yeah, well, I can't find them, and--uh oh!" Joe quickly leaned over the edge of the boat.

"Poor Joe," said Tai. "You'd think he'd be able to handle it better. I mean, when his digimon's Gomamon, he spends a lot of time on the water."

"Yeah," agreed Sora. "But riding Ikkakumon or Zudomon is a lot easier and smoother than riding a boat."

"Yeah, that's true." Tai looked at Sora. *Wow, she has really pretty eyes. How come I never noticed that before?* He just kept looking into her eyes, and she just kept looking back. Tai was so absorbed in Sora's eyes that he completely forgot to hang on to the railing, and when the boat hit a wave, he went flying straight into the air and landed in the water behind the boat.

"Tai! Matt, stop the boat. Tai fell out!" Matt slowed the boat down and swung around to where Tai was floating. "Are you all right, Tai?"

"Yeah, I'm fine."

"What happened?" asked Matt. By this time everyone was awake and staring at Tai, who was still floating in the water.

"Uh, nothing. I, uh, just lost my grip on the rail, that's all." Grabbing Matt's hand, Tai climbed back into the boat. With the excitement over and the boat back on course, everyone went back to whatever they were doing.

Sora came back over to join Tai, who was making sure he held on to the rail this time. "I'm glad you're all right," she said, blushing. "You know, I think--"

"Look out!" cried Mimi suddenly. Matt swerved the boat quickly to the side, and everyone was thrown around. Over Joe's groaning about being sick, Izzy asked, "What's going on?"

"There's a big fish heading right for us!" yelled Mimi. "Matt, do something!"

"I am, I am!" came the reply.

"That's no ordinary fish. It's Sharkmon," said Izzy, checking his Digimon Analyzer. "His dorsal fin can shoot a powerful blast of energy at his enemies."

"Don't worry, I'll take care of him," said Tentomon. "Super Sho--" The rest of the sentence was muffled as Izzy quickly put his hand over his mouth.

"No, Tentomon! If you do that, you'll electrify the water around us and short out the boat's engine."

"Oh, right. Sorry, Izzy."

"Don't worry guys, I'll get him," said Gomamon. "Marching Fishes!" The multi-colored fish immediately jumped out of the water and started attacking Sharkmon. He swatted them away in annoyance.

"Fin Beam!" The blast struck the boat and knocked everyone aboard off their feet.

"Pepper Breath!" "Blue Blaster!" These attacks missed Sharkmon as he swam circles around their boat.

"He's moving too fast!" shouted Kevin.

"Yeah," agreed Agumon. "We can't hit him at that speed."

"Then let's slow him down," said Palmon. "Poison Ivy!" Her vines lashed out and wrapped around Sharkmon, stopping him in his watery tracks. As he struggled, Palmon said, "I can't hold him for long!"

"Pepper Breath!" "Blue Blaster!" "Spiral Twister!" "Boom Bubble!" This time, they all hit their mark. Screaming with pain and humiliation, Sharkmon swam away. Everyone cheered.

Turning to Sora, Tai asked, "So, Sora, what were you saying?"

"Huh?" replied Sora. "Oh, I forget." *Great, now I'll never get the nerve to tell him.*

"Oh, okay," said Tai. *I wonder what she was going to say.*

They continued their journey across the ocean. Every so often, a Sharkmon would attack, but they drove it off the same way they did the first one. Finally, one morning everyone woke up to Tai's voice yelling, "Land!"

Everyone got up and looked in the direction Tai was pointing. Sure enough, there was land. They had finally made it to Europe!
---End of episode eight---
